We're seeking an exceptional Solution Architect to lead how we deliver our enterprise integration practice serving 100+ clients across many verticals. You'll define architectural standards, establish governance frameworks, and drive scalable delivery patterns while maintaining hands-on technical leadership in complex integrations spanning across all Workday modules.

This is a high-impact role where your architectural vision will directly influence delivery speed, client satisfaction, and technical capability across our entire organization.

Key Responsibilities:

Architecture & Standards

  • Design enterprise integration architectures across Workday Connectors, EIB/DT, RaaS, BIRT, Workday Studio, Orchestrate for Integrations and be a leader in identifying AI practicality
  • Establish technical standards, patterns, and governance frameworks for consistent delivery across client portfolios
  • Create reusable integration patterns that reduce delivery timelines by 25-40%
  • Drive performance, security, and scalability standards for all integration solutions

Leadership & Mentorship

  • Lead technical discussions with C-level stakeholders and enterprise architecture teams
  • Mentor delivery teams on integration best practices and emerging technology adoption
  • Coach integration leads and raise delivery maturity across the organization
  • Establish a Center of Excellence with documented best practices and training programs

Innovation & Growth

  • Evaluate and integrate AI/automation tools into existing integration workflows
  • Drive technical pre-sales activities and solution scoping for strategic accounts
  • Collaborate with product teams to influence platform roadmap and capability development
  • Surface and integrate emerging technologies for measurable client impact

Client Delivery

  • Provide executive-level technical credibility for enterprise sales and delivery
  • Support integration leads on complex integration projects with hands-on problem-solving
  • Ensure 95%+ client satisfaction on architectural decisions
  • Establish risk mitigation frameworks preventing costly rework and technical debt

Required Qualifications

  • 8+ years in Workday enterprise integration with 3+ years in solution architecture roles
  • Deep expertise in Workday integrations: Studio, Core Connectors, EIB, Prism Analytics, BIRT reporting
  • Proficiency with integration services, APIs, and cloud architecture patterns
  • Experience with Microsoft Graph API, ServiceNow, Snowflake, and other internal IT systems are a plus
  • Strong understanding of enterprise security, governance, and compliance frameworks
  • Knowledge of AI/ML integration patterns and automation orchestration tools

Leadership & Communication

  • Proven ability to influence technical decisions across multiple stakeholder groups
  • Experience establishing architectural standards and governance in consulting environments
  • Strong presentation skills for executive-level technical discussions
  • Track record of mentoring technical teams and driving capability development
  • Experience with Agile delivery methodologies and DevOps practices

Success Metrics

90 Days

  • Complete architectural assessment and define future-state vision
  • Establish governance framework and technical standards documentation
  • Successfully lead 2-3 complex client integration projects
  • Build trusted relationships across delivery and client stakeholder teams

12 Months

  • Reduce integration delivery timelines by 25% through standardized patterns
  • Achieve 95%+ client satisfaction scores on technical architecture decisions
  • Establish Center of Excellence with comprehensive training programs
  • Successfully integrate AI/automation capabilities into 50% of active client portfolios
  • Mentor and upskill 10+ delivery team members on advanced integration techniques

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
